Azure Database Migration Service vs Google Cloud Database Migration Service
Developers should use Azure Database Migration Service when migrating databases to Azure to reduce complexity, minimize downtime, and ensure data integrity during transitions meets developers should use google cloud dms when migrating databases to google cloud to reduce operational overhead and ensure reliable, secure transitions. Here's our take.
Azure Database Migration Service
Developers should use Azure Database Migration Service when migrating databases to Azure to reduce complexity, minimize downtime, and ensure data integrity during transitions
Azure Database Migration Service
Nice PickDevelopers should use Azure Database Migration Service when migrating databases to Azure to reduce complexity, minimize downtime, and ensure data integrity during transitions
Pros
- +It is particularly valuable for cloud migration projects, database upgrades, or consolidating databases in Azure, as it handles heterogeneous migrations and provides monitoring tools
- +Related to: azure-sql-database, azure-cosmos-db
Cons
- -Specific tradeoffs depend on your use case
Google Cloud Database Migration Service
Developers should use Google Cloud DMS when migrating databases to Google Cloud to reduce operational overhead and ensure reliable, secure transitions
Pros
- +It's ideal for scenarios like cloud adoption, database upgrades, or consolidating data across environments, offering features like continuous replication to minimize downtime
- +Related to: google-cloud-platform, database-migration
Cons
- -Specific tradeoffs depend on your use case
The Verdict
Use Azure Database Migration Service if: You want it is particularly valuable for cloud migration projects, database upgrades, or consolidating databases in azure, as it handles heterogeneous migrations and provides monitoring tools and can live with specific tradeoffs depend on your use case.
Use Google Cloud Database Migration Service if: You prioritize it's ideal for scenarios like cloud adoption, database upgrades, or consolidating data across environments, offering features like continuous replication to minimize downtime over what Azure Database Migration Service offers.
Developers should use Azure Database Migration Service when migrating databases to Azure to reduce complexity, minimize downtime, and ensure data integrity during transitions
Disagree with our pick? nice@nicepick.dev